Paul Finebaum isn’t impressed by the B1G’s 7-0 record this bowl season.

Surprising, right?

It’s no shock that the radio voice of SEC football discredited the B1G’s dominance this postseason, despite openly praising the SEC for tremendous bowl seasons in previous years. But he took a pretty low punch at the B1G on New Year’s Day, even for Finebaum’s standards.

He even showed open support for Will Muschamp and South Carolina on Monday, hoping the Gamecocks defeat Michigan in the Outback Bowl.

“Everybody’s talking about the B1G like they’ve won the national championship,” Finebaum said. “They haven’t won anything yet…I’m talking to you Will Muschamp. Beat these guys. Shut them up. Do it for all of us.”

The Outback Bowl matchup is even more important for the SEC to win for Finebaum, considering his not-so-stellar history with Michigan head coach Jim Harbaugh.

For once, the B1G is having a better bowl season than the SEC, and Finebaum can’t handle it.
